What's behind MadBid

  • So that you have a first picture of MadBid you can first of all say that it can be compared to eBay. But you can't leave this statement alone, because this auction house works a little differently in the details.
  • First of all, it is comparable that there is a seller who presents his goods on the MadBid platform and offers them to you for sale. In order to be able to actively participate in the auction, you must first register on the site.
  • After this has worked, you can convert your "real" money into so-called bids with a transfer. This is the fictitious currency that this auction house uses to bid. In addition to the DIRECTebanking.com website, you can also use your credit card and the payment option via PayPal for transactions.
  • It is also possible to set up an automatic debit. However, this attitude very quickly leads to you losing track of the money you have just invested. A one-time purchase of Bids gives you greater control over yourself.


This is exactly how bidding works

  • After you are in your Account have locked in, use the search field to find the auction you want to participate in. All important data about the product itself, how long the auction is still running and where the current bid is, are displayed on the page.

  • Unlike eBay, there is no fixed countdown. As soon as you have placed the highest bid, a countdown of its own begins and during this period other participants can consider whether they would like to bid more. If this happens, your bid will be pushed aside and the countdown will start again from the beginning. The interval is usually very short and can be a few seconds, for example.
  • In some auctions the seller has set up that you can use a button to buy it now. In this case, you can purchase the product immediately at the bid price displayed.
  • After the purchase you have to pay the bid amount and the advertised shipping costs. You will receive a separately for this e-mail or SMS, depending on how you have set this in your user account.
  • The amount of the latter is always advertised in the auction information beforehand. It is best to include this amount in your calculation beforehand.
